Fly Rod
A fishing pole is a fishing pole constructed for fly-fishing. It remains in broad concept made like any other fishing rod, however there are some significant distinctions, and an ordinary fishing rod can’t be utilized for fly-fishing.
The rod is normally extremely lightweight and thin compared to many fishing pole. It’s still a thin, tapered tube made from carbon fiber.
It has rings to control the line (AKA guides) and a handle within addition to a reel seat where you mount the reel.

Strike Indicators
In line with making fly fishing a much easier job for you, stow away on your bag some strike indications.
Heavy foams and wool threads are some typical indicators of fly-fishing strikes. Fly anglers utilize these with suspension setups that flies are put under the indication.
